Output fddbc6a10eb118b7550ab6ec521052282f6430e2fc10dd4242e9bbd71a4eeb79:3

value
617838
script pubkey
OP_0 OP_PUSHBYTES_20 5a6afc81248c5eac4e08e220a6b79a37e45f45ad
address
bc1qtf40eqfy3302cnsgugs2ddu6xlj973dd2rpvc7
transaction
fddbc6a10eb118b7550ab6ec521052282f6430e2fc10dd4242e9bbd71a4eeb79
confirmations
129332
spent
true